Course Content

• Foundations of Negotiation in Legal Practice
• Advanced Negotiation Strategies & Tactics for Lawyers
• Dispute Resolution & Alternative Dispute Resolution (ADR) Techniques
• Legal Ethics and Professional Responsibility in Negotiation
• Negotiation and Drafting of Legal Agreements
• Cross-Cultural Negotiation and Communication in Legal Settings
• Mediation and Arbitration Skills for Legal Professionals
• Negotiation in Complex Legal Matters (e.g., commercial litigation)
• Effective Communication & Persuasion for Legal Negotiation

Career path

Career Role Description
Legal Negotiator Experienced in contract negotiation, dispute resolution, and legal strategy. High demand in corporate and commercial law.
Commercial Litigation Lawyer (Negotiation Focus) Specialises in negotiation within commercial disputes, achieving favorable settlements. Strong negotiation skills essential.
Dispute Resolution Specialist Mediates and negotiates solutions for various legal disputes, utilising advanced negotiation techniques. High demand for conflict resolution expertise.
In-house Counsel (Negotiation) Provides legal counsel and negotiates contracts, agreements, and settlements for a company. Requires strong legal knowledge and advanced negotiation skills.
